Risk Assessment

This part will help you understand the potential risks associated with DIY hedge removal. We’ll guide you on how to identify these risks and precautions to take to ensure your safety and the well-being of your immediate environment.

It’s important to assess risks such as overhead power lines, uneven terrain, and potential hazards posed by nearby structures. If you feel unsure about any aspect of the risk assessment, it may be best to seek professional help.

Cost Evaluation

This section will provide a breakdown of potential costs involved in DIY hedge removal, including tool rental, waste disposal, and purchasing protective gear. It will help you compare the DIY route with the cost of hiring a professional service.

Keep in mind that if the hedge is large or difficult to access, it may be more cost-effective to hire a professional. Additionally, consider the potential cost of any damage to property or plants if you are not confident in your ability to safely remove the hedge.

Understanding the Risks

Hedge removal can carry risks such as damage to property, harm to yourself, or disruption to local wildlife. Here, we discuss how to assess these risks and why in some cases, it’s safer to hire a professional.

Professional hedge removal services often have the necessary experience, equipment, and insurance to handle potential risks effectively. They can also offer valuable advice on how to minimize disruption to wildlife during the removal process.

Evaluating Costs

While pondering over the price tag of professional hedge removal, it’s useful to remember that the service usually bundles several things. It includes skilled labor, cutting-edge equipment, and, often, waste disposal.

So, when you factor in these aspects, you might find that hiring a professional for hedge trimming can be quite cost-effective. Plus, pros have the expertise to do the job right the first time, which can save you from expensive do-overs.
